It's funny that while heights in general kind of alarm me, there's something about the observation decks of tall buildings that don't alarm me? Go figure! I had always been certain if I ever made it to New York City, I would definitely go up the Empire State Building (and I did), but until I was going, I had never heard about the view from the Top of the Rock AKA Rockefeller Center.
As you can tell, this affords a view that one wouldn't have from the Empire State Building, as yes, that's the famous building towering over the NYC skyline right there! The lights on the building are not always the same but I loved how the blue lights that night complimented the dusk blue sky!
And beneath it a sea of warm golden luminescence. For me, it's after the sun goes down that big cities are the most beautiful. They remind me of massive and wonderfully gaudy Christmas trees, y'know?
I truly could not have ordered a better sky for my first visit to an observation deck in New York. I think if I could only keep one night from my short stay in New York City, it was this evening I'd pick. The view was more than worth it.
